  19. I've been playing and testing and fiddling under the hood with KSP persistent.sfs files and I've finally reached a point where I can release something. It should be considered in the "Beta" phase as it's not really balanced, but it is playable and fun. THE PROBLEM I've started a lot of careers. That's an understatement. I've started a ridiculously large number of careers. Hundreds, probably. Most of them were in career mode, with contracts. For the most part, I've enjoyed them. Lately, however, I find a dual problem in that I am sick of doing the same old contracts over and over AND I feel the relentless need to perform them. Especially the progression contracts do this, and I also find myself putting off things because I've not gotten the progression contract for it yet. Why put a base on Minmus NOW, when I know I'll eventually get a contract to do so? I'm sorry, I can't land on Mun yet I have to dock two ships in LKO first. My first attempt at fixing this was the "No Contract Career Challenge" which was fun, but not really a way to run a full career. It was a challenge, and not an idea for a new game mode. But that started the wheels turning in my head. What I wanted was a sustainable, long-term game mode that had the freedom of Science Mode but the restrictions of Career mode. I wanted to have to upgrade buildings. I wanted to care what my ships cost. I just didn't want to perform a spacewalk around Minmus on command. THE SOLUTION So I fiddled with career mode options and persistent.sfs file checks until I came up with a cocktail of changes that made just such a mode. Below are how you can try the same. As I said this is a "Beta" of the idea so any problems and suggestions should be reported, and may affect how this post and thread progresses. THE SPECIFICS Start a new career, use whatever settings you like but note, you will ONLY make money for milestones and strategies. I suggest you give yourself some cash to start (default is fine) and EITHER: Set science gains pretty high (Maybe 200%?) so you can convert them to cash. OR Set cash rewards fairly high (Maybe 200%?) so you can get the early unlocks before the cash train runs out and you have to convert science to cash. Exit back to menu and open persistent.sfs MANDATORY: This makes it so you can't even go into Mission Control. You'll still need to upgrade it at least once to get maneuver nodes. Search for: CanGoToMissionControl = True Change to: CanGoToMissionControl = False OPTIONAL: This will allow you to start with the Strategy to convert 25% of your science gains to money. I suggest it, especially if you didn't up your cash rewards. Search for: sci = 0 Change to: sci=777 MANDATORY: This will make it so no contracts even generate. Mostly it's to keep satellite contract orbit lines from cluttering your Tracking Station. Search for: name = ContractSystem Under that, find a couple dozen "[thing] = 30" lines. Change every single one to "[thing] = 0" Under that, find a dozen or so CONTRACTS. Delete all of them. The contract scenario should look exactly like this when you're done: SCENARIO { name = ContractSystem scene = 7, 8, 5, 6 update = 1528816.7603717183 version = 1.8.0 WEIGHTS { ROCScienceRetrievalContract = 0 ROCScienceArmContract = 0 DeployedScienceContract = 0 SentinelContract = 0 RecoverAsset = 0 PlantFlag = 0 PartTest = 0 GrandTour = 0 CollectScience = 0 TourismContract = 0 SurveyContract = 0 StationContract = 0 SatelliteContract = 0 ISRUContract = 0 ExplorationContract = 0 BaseContract = 0 ARMContract = 0 Eeloo = 0 Dres = 0 Pol = 0 Gilly = 0 Tylo = 0 Bop = 0 Vall = 0 Laythe = 0 Jool = 0 Ike = 0 Duna = 0 Eve = 0 Moho = 0 Minmus = 0 Mun = 0 Kerbin = 0 Sun = 0 } } Save and exit the edits of the Persistent.sfs file. Open your save again, you'll note you can't even enter Mission Control but you can upgrade it. If you gave yourself 777 science, go into the Admin building and select the science to funds strategy 25% commitment. This will use up all the science you gave yourself. Start playing. You will get money for pretty much everything you do, but not a lot and it can dry up. You could lose (!) so tread carefully.
